加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.cn/)- 网络安全、建站、大数据、云上网络、数据应用!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

WSL加速秘籍:高效搭建Linux开发环境

发布时间:2025-09-27 16:04:29 所属栏目:Linux 来源:DaWei
导读: WSL(Windows Subsystem for Linux)为开发者提供了在Windows上运行Linux环境的便捷方式,但默认配置可能无法充分发挥其性能潜力。对于需要频繁构建、测试和调试的AI工程师来说,优化WSL的设置至关重要。 选择

WSL(Windows Subsystem for Linux)为开发者提供了在Windows上运行Linux环境的便捷方式,但默认配置可能无法充分发挥其性能潜力。对于需要频繁构建、测试和调试的AI工程师来说,优化WSL的设置至关重要。


选择合适的Linux发行版是第一步。Ubuntu是最常见的选择,但Debian或Fedora等其他发行版可能更适合特定需求。确保安装时选择与项目兼容的版本,并考虑是否需要长期支持(LTS)版本。


2025AI生成图像,仅供参考

硬盘性能对WSL速度影响显著。将Linux文件系统挂载到SSD而非机械硬盘可以大幅提升I/O效率。使用`wsl --set-default-version 2`确保使用WSL2,它在资源隔离和性能方面优于WSL1。


网络配置同样重要。WSL2使用独立的网络栈,可能导致与主机通信时出现延迟。通过调整`/etc/wsl.conf`中的`network`设置,可以改善网络行为,减少不必要的DNS解析时间。


内存和CPU分配也需合理。在`/etc/wsl.conf`中设置`[boot]`和`[processors]`参数,避免WSL过度消耗系统资源,从而保持整体系统的稳定性。


安装必要的开发工具链,如GCC、Python、Node.js等,能显著提升开发效率。使用包管理器进行批量安装,同时注意保持依赖项的版本一致性。


定期更新WSL和Linux内核,确保安全性和性能优化。使用`wsl --update`命令保持系统最新,同时监控日志文件以识别潜在问题。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章